A Fine Set of Tarot Playing Cards Published by Baptiste Paul Grimaud, Paris; 'Tarot Allemand' à 2 têtes Chinois sub-Curios At Cambridge in the earlyOrigin: French Period: Late Nineteenth Century Provenance: Unknown Date: c. 1890 Height: 10. 5 cms Width: 5. 5 cms Comprising a complete deck of seventy eight cards of which twenty two are Major Arcana, French Republic tax stamped to April 1890, together as originally sold with the original printed paper wrapper. The double ended and rounded edged cards have a sea monster and Chinoiserie theme and rather hypnotic card backs, of geometric pattern,
